Output 24cbf5fcfa5516891538cf280c29f0e5b26604a1e41d7a4f3ad7259ffa268c28:1

value
519438
script pubkey
OP_0 OP_PUSHBYTES_20 d523ccaace829e28a16a92489b3fe9239c1f1c03
address
bc1q653ue2kws20z3gt2jfyfk0lfywwp78qr7cws7f
transaction
24cbf5fcfa5516891538cf280c29f0e5b26604a1e41d7a4f3ad7259ffa268c28